Bon-Ton Will Close Its Bon-Ton Store in The Mall at Steamtown in Scranton

Tags: Bon-Ton, Apparel

The Bon-Ton Stores, Inc. announced it will close its Bon-Ton store in The Mall at Steamtown in Scranton, Pennsylvania. The Company will not renew the lease, which terminates January 31, 2014. The closing will impact approximately 50 associates at this location.

The Bon-Ton acquired the leasehold interests in the Scranton store in 2000. The Company does not expect costs associated with the closing of the location to be material. The store will close at the end of its lease term.

Brendan Hoffman, President and Chief Executive Officer, commented, “Our Scranton customers are invited to shop with us at our remaining Bon-Ton stores in the area as we will continue to provide great service and an outstanding merchandise assortment. We are very grateful for the devoted Scranton store associates and are committed to providing assistance to these associates.”

The affected associates in the Steamtown Mall location will be offered the opportunity to interview for available positions at other Bon-Ton stores or receive career transition benefits, including severance, according to established practices and state employment service support.
